About Rangasamy Muthusamy
Rangasamy Muthusamy is a scholar working on Internal Medicine, Cardiology and Cardiovascular Medicine and Surgery, having authored 7 papers that have together received 164 indexed citations. Recurring topics across this work include Antiplatelet Therapy and Cardiovascular Diseases (2 papers), Acute Myocardial Infarction Research (2 papers) and Hormonal and reproductive studies (1 paper). The work is most often cited by research in Internal Medicine (44 citations), Cardiology and Cardiovascular Medicine (131 citations) and Surgery (100 citations). Rangasamy Muthusamy has collaborated with scholars based in United Kingdom, United States and France. Frequent co-authors include Dominick J. Angiolillo, Julia Kuder, Deepak L. Bhatt, Marc P. Bonaca, Marc Cohen, Robert F. Storey, Philippe Gabríel Steg, Fabiana Rollini, Francesco Franchi and Heather M. Judge. Their work appears in journals such as Journal of the American College of Cardiology, European Heart Journal and Thrombosis and Haemostasis.
